#6fa438 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6fa438 is composed of 43.5% red, 64.3%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.9%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 89.4 degrees, a saturation of 49.1% and a lightness of 43.1%. #6fa438 color hex could be obtained by blending #deff70 with #004900.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#6fa438 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6fa438 has RGB values of R:111, G:164,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 7316536.
